P0281: Cylinder 7 Contribution/Balance Fault

Cylinder 7 is producing measurably less power than the rest, judged by how hard it accelerates the crankshaft. It usually appears before a misfire code does, which makes it an early warning rather than a breakdown.

What does P0281 mean?

P0281 is a report on an outcome, not on a wire. The engine control module (ECM) watches crankshaft rotational speed at high resolution through the crankshaft position sensor. Each power stroke gives the crankshaft a small, brief acceleration, and the size of that acceleration is a direct measure of how much work that cylinder did. The ECM compares all cylinders against one another, and when cylinder 7 falls outside the allowed spread, P0281 sets.

The most useful thing to understand about a contribution or balance code is how it relates to a misfire code. A misfire monitor is looking for combustion events that essentially did not happen — the crankshaft speed drop is large and unmistakable. A contribution monitor is looking at something far more subtle: a cylinder that still fires every time but produces, say, 15 percent less push than its neighbors. That threshold is much tighter. In practice this means P0281 frequently appears on its own, with no P0307 misfire code and no obvious stumble, weeks or months before the cylinder deteriorates far enough to misfire. Treating it as an early warning is the right instinct. Waiting until it turns into a misfire usually means the same repair, plus a catalytic converter.

Because the measurement is of a result, three unrelated systems produce an identical reading. Fuel: a restricted, worn, or slow-opening injector delivers less than the ECM commanded. Ignition: on a gasoline engine, a worn plug or a coil breaking down under load leaves combustion incomplete. Compression: worn rings, a burnt or leaking valve, or a head gasket leak means the cylinder cannot convert combustion into pressure on the piston. The crankshaft sensor cannot tell these apart, so the entire diagnostic value of this page is the testing order — plug and coil first because they are free and fast, compression and leak-down second because they are cheap and definitive, and the injector last because it is the expensive one.

Cylinder 7 exists only on V8, inline-eight, V10, and V12 engines, and its physical location differs sharply between manufacturers. On a GM small-block or LS-family V8 the driver's bank is 1-3-5-7, so cylinder 7 is the rearmost cylinder on that side. On a Ford modular V8 the driver's bank is 5-6-7-8, so cylinder 7 is the third one back on that side. Those are different physical spots on the engine. Confirm the numbering diagram for your specific engine before you pull anything apart.

On diesel engines — including the V8 Power Stroke and Duramax families that dominate this code's real-world traffic — the analysis narrows to fuel and compression only, since there is no ignition system to rule out. Factory and better aftermarket scan tools expose a per-cylinder balance rate, which is simply the size of the fuel correction the ECM is applying to that cylinder to keep the engine smooth. A large, steady positive correction on cylinder 7 with healthy compression points squarely at that injector. Diesel injectors degrade gradually rather than failing outright, which is exactly the slow decline a balance monitor is designed to catch.

Common causes

  • Restricted, dirty, or internally worn cylinder 7 fuel injector
  • Injector opening late or producing a degraded spray pattern under load
  • Worn spark plug or a failing ignition coil on cylinder 7 (gasoline engines)
  • Low compression on cylinder 7 from worn rings, a burnt valve, or a valvetrain fault
  • Head gasket leaking between cylinder 7 and a neighbor or into the coolant jacket
  • Intake plenum or runner gasket leak affecting the bank cylinder 7 sits on
  • Low fuel rail pressure, a restricted fuel filter, or contaminated fuel
  • Weak high-pressure fuel pump on a direct-injection or common-rail diesel engine
  • High-resistance wiring or a corroded connector at the cylinder 7 injector

Symptoms

  • Check engine light on, often with no other obvious complaint
  • Slight rough idle or a shake most noticeable at low RPM
  • Reduced power and hesitation under load
  • Companion misfire codes such as P0307 or P0300 in later stages
  • Poor fuel economy
  • Hard starting or extended cranking, particularly on diesels
  • Excessive or black exhaust smoke on diesel applications

Diagnostic steps

  1. 1.Read every stored code first. If P0207, P0279, or P0280 is present alongside P0281, the cylinder 7 injector circuit is electrically faulty — repair that and the balance fault normally clears with it.
  2. 2.Note whether any misfire code is stored. A balance fault with no misfire means the cylinder is weak but still firing, which is an earlier and cheaper stage to catch it.
  3. 3.Confirm which physical cylinder your engine calls number 7. GM V8s number the driver's bank 1-3-5-7 and Ford modular V8s number it 5-6-7-8, so the two conventions land on different cylinders.
  4. 4.Run the scan tool's cylinder balance, injector contribution, or diesel balance-rate test and record how far cylinder 7 sits from the others. A large, repeatable deviation is meaningful; a small wandering one usually is not.
  5. 5.On a gasoline engine, pull the cylinder 7 spark plug and compare it against the others. Heavy wear, fouling, or oil on the electrode can explain the weak contribution by itself.
  6. 6.Swap the cylinder 7 ignition coil with a neighboring cylinder, clear the codes, and drive. If the fault follows the coil, stop there.
  7. 7.Compression- and leak-down-test cylinder 7 before buying any fuel component. This is the step that separates a worn engine from a weak injector, and skipping it is the single most common cause of a repeat repair on this code.
  8. 8.Check fuel rail pressure under load. On a V engine with separate rails or a crossover line, verify pressure on the bank cylinder 7 sits on specifically, and inspect the fuel filter while you are there.
  9. 9.Smoke-test the intake for a plenum or runner gasket leak on that bank, which can starve one side of the mixture the ECM expects.
  10. 10.If fuel supply, ignition, and compression all check out, swap the cylinder 7 injector with one from a healthy cylinder and see whether the fault follows the injector.

Repair cost

$100$3,500

A spark plug or ignition coil on the weak cylinder typically runs $100-$350 installed. A gasoline fuel injector is $60-$400 in parts plus 0.5-3 hours of labor, with a cylinder 7 injector under an intake manifold on a large V8 at the top of that range and often adding intake gaskets. Diesel injectors commonly reach $400-$900 each installed, and a full set on a high-mileage Power Stroke or Duramax can run $2,000-$3,500. Fuel filter or fuel pressure repairs generally land at $150-$800, and a high-pressure fuel pump is $600-$1,600. Mechanical causes — rings, a burnt valve, or a head gasket — start near $1,200 and can exceed $3,000. Diagnosis alone is usually $100-$200, because this code requires a sequence of tests rather than one measurement.

Frequently asked questions

I have P0281 but the engine feels fine. Is that possible?

Yes, and it is common. The contribution monitor is far more sensitive than the misfire monitor. It can flag a cylinder that is producing perhaps 10 to 20 percent less power than its neighbors — enough for the ECM to measure at the crankshaft, but not always enough for you to feel from the driver's seat. That is the code doing its job. Diagnosing it now, while the cylinder is only weak, is usually much cheaper than waiting for it to deteriorate into a misfire that can damage the catalytic converter.

Which cylinder is number 7 on my engine?

It depends entirely on the manufacturer. On a GM V8 the driver's bank is numbered 1-3-5-7, which puts cylinder 7 at the very back on that side. On a Ford modular V8 the driver's bank is 5-6-7-8, which puts cylinder 7 third from the front on that side. Do not use the firing order to locate it — the firing order tells you when a cylinder fires, not where it sits. Look up the cylinder-numbering diagram for your specific engine.

Should I do a compression test before replacing the injector?

Yes. A worn ring pack or a burnt valve produces exactly the same weak-contribution reading as a tired injector, and no new injector can restore compression. On cylinder 7 this matters more than on the front cylinders, because reaching a rear injector on a V8 often means removing the intake manifold — so a wrong guess costs you the teardown as well as the part. A compression and leak-down test either clears the mechanical path or saves you the whole job.

My diesel scan tool shows a balance rate for cylinder 7. What number is bad?

The balance rate is the fuel correction the ECM is applying to that cylinder to keep the engine smooth, and the exact threshold varies by engine, so check your service data. What matters more than the absolute number is the comparison: if cylinder 7 sits far outside the spread of the others at idle and stays there consistently, that is a real finding. Confirm compression on that cylinder is healthy first — a mechanically weak cylinder also demands extra fuel, and the balance rate looks identical either way.
